    Unfortunately, we do not have any snippets as to JotForm services, which you could include in your Privacy Policy. But, I can suggest to look through our Privacy page, where you can find the information on PRIVACY FOR FORM RESPONDENTS


    Usage data. JotForm Inc. collects usage data about you whenever you interact with our services. This may include which web pages you visit, what you click on, when you performed those actions, and so on. Additionally, as with most websites today, JotForm Inc. web servers keep log files that record data each time a device accesses those servers. The log files contain data about the nature of each access, including originating IP addresses, internet service providers, the files viewed on our site (e.g., HTML pages, graphics, etc.), operating system versions, and timestamps. Note that JotForm Inc. does not link this usage data to your form responses.

    Device data. JotForm Inc. collects data from the device and application you use to access our services, such as your IP address, operating system version, device type, system and performance information, and browser type. JotForm Inc. may also infer your geographic location based on your IP address. Your IP address will be linked to your form responses unless a form creator has disabled IP address collection for the form you respond to.

    Referral data. JotForm Inc. records information about the source that referred you to a form (e.g. a link on a website or in an email).

    Information from page tags. JotForm Inc. uses third party tracking services that employ cookies and page tags (also known as web beacons) to collect aggregated and anonymized data about visitors to our websites. This data includes usage and user statistics.

    Your email address. If a form creator uses an email field to send you a form invitation email, JotForm Inc. collects your email address when the form creator provides it to us. JotForm Inc. does not use this to send you email except at the direction of a form creator. The emails JotForm Inc. sends on behalf of a form creator appear to come from that form creator’s email address. If you no longer want to be contacted by a form creator, please contact the form creator directly.
